We forgot to introduce ourselves this week! If you're new to the show, Portable Magic is hosted by Emily Hughes and Kyle Deas.
This episode, we take a look at short stories – our favorites, the classics, and the magic and the art behind them. Emily makes the argument that we're living in the golden age of the short story collection and Kyle wonders what happened to all the magazines that used to publish short fiction.
Plus, we talk about Jon Krakauer's Missoula and a new, extended interview with Calvin & Hobbes creator Bill Watterson.
